For the second time this season, Valparaiso University’s Agnieszka Kulaga (Tarnow, Poland/I Liceum Ogolnoksztalcace H.S.) has been named the U.S. Army Horizon League’s Scholar-Athlete of the Week.

The senior guard scored 19 points in Valpo’s Horizon League quarterfinal game against Wright State on March 11.  She also added three assists, three steals, and a rebound in her final collegiate game.

Kulaga earned a bachelor’s degree in international business in just three years, carrying a 3.80 grade point average, and is currently working on her MBA.  She was an ESPN The Magazine/CoSIDA Academic All-District V First Team selection this season after earning Second Team honors a year ago.

Kulaga was also named the Scholar-Athlete of the Week on December 19 as well as the Scholar-Athlete of the Month for November.
